GRAIN MARKETS. CHRISTCHURCH, 10th January.
| Thero appears to bo uo demand at j present for old wheat, but nono is offering. Samples of new oats are coming j forward, and several sales ha\o been made, mostly in. small lotd. A Una of 1200 bushels of good feed, Cartons, has changed hands at 2b 4d at a l^d station, though this is now probably an outsida price. About 1200 busnles of duns have been sold at 2s 3d, and light feed at 2s Id to 2s 2d. Samples of barley have been offered, but tho quality has been mostly thin, and no bids foi light or feed lines have boon made. Primo malting is in request, and 5s to 5a 3d has beon paid at country stations. Ryegrass is coming forward, a good many samples being light, but there is not a ready sale.
